  • Rami Rouhana’s Top Release of March 2014

  •  Panic Room – Incarnate

Recommended: Nothing New, Searching.

Panic Room originally a progressive rock band from the UK have chosen to go for a more alternative album this time. The album still has small touches of prog but as an alternative it is pretty appealing, musical and complex.The lyrics are well worked on and the music simply fits the words.

For fans of: Arid.
